Ireland have suffered a setback after William Porterfield opted to play for his county side Gloucestershire rather than for his country in their forthcoming Twenty20 matches and one-day internationals.

Ireland face Bangladesh A in the 20-over and 50-over format on Friday and Sunday respectively before taking on Scotland and New Zealand in ODIs in early July.

Porterfield said: “It's definitely the hardest decision I've ever had to make, and I didn't think it would come so early in my time at Gloucester.

“I'm just embarking on my professional career, and trying to cement my place in the team.

“The injury to Craig Spearman has given me an opportunity to stake a claim for a permanent position, and I have to take it.”

Middlesex batsman Eoin Morgan is included, as is Surrey wicketkeeper Gary Wilson.

Ireland squad: K McCallan (capt), A Botha, P Connell, A Cusack, P Eaglestone, T Fourie, G Kidd, E Morgan, A Poynter, P Stirling, R Strydom, A White, G Wilson.
